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Administrative Professional to join our team at DuPage County ROE. The successful candidate will be responsible for providing administrative support to the Principal and other staff members, ensuring the smooth operation of the school office.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Provide administrative support to the Principal and other staff members
  • Manage the school office, including answering phones, greeting visitors, and processing mail
  • Assist with new student enrollment, registration, and transfer of records
  • Process purchase orders and work orders, as assigned
  • Order and maintain building supplies
  • Collect and deposit monies for school-related activities
  • Assist with field trip coordination
  • Attend and participate in assigned meetings and trainings


Requirements:
  • High School diploma
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Bilingual skills helpful
  • Advanced typing, bookkeeping, filing, and computer skills
  • Strong organizational skills and ability to work with details and maintain accurate and thorough records
  • Strong project management skills, including personal initiative and ability to coordinate with others


Working Conditions:
  • Eleven-month year with salary to be established by the Board of Education
  • Health Insurance and Dental Insurance
  • Sick and Personal Days


Evaluation:

The Principal will serve as the evaluator with performance reviewed annually in accordance with the provisions of the Board Policy on Evaluation of Classified Personnel.
